Green Power is committed to developing purpose-built electric vehicles that are able to deliver on their promises of safety, reliability and durability. Their first product is a class 4 battery-electric vehicle called the EV Star Cab chassis. It is the perfect platform for body builders of trucks, buses, and vocational vehicles to construct their bodies onto.
GreenPower's Clean Sheet design
GreenPower provides a unique all-aluminum, class 4 battery electric chassis and the cab. This platform forms the basis for EV Star Mobility Plus, an all-aluminum minibus manufactured by the company. It's also an OEM-friendly platform that OEMs can use to create vehicles that are customized to their specific needs.
Greenpower's clean-sheet design method allows for the best battery location and weight distribution. This lets it accommodate more energy sources and provide a longer range and set the bar for zero emission student transportation. This is a key distinction from the traditional Type A school bus which is typically body-on chassis.
The BEAST is a 40-foot, fully-compliant, zero emission Type D electric school bus that has seating for up to 90 people and an aluminum body unified built on a strong steel truss chassis. Its flat floor design, which is crash-proof allows dual ports of charging and can support both DC fast charging as well as Level 2 charging.
This specially designed chassis allows Greenpower to maximize interior space for students and cargo which is crucial for the future of freight and passenger transport. The BEAST's aluminum body helps to reduce maintenance costs and downtime, due to its light weight and resistance to corrosion.
In addition to the BEAST, Greenpower is also introducing its EV Star Cargo and EV Star Passenger Vans. These vehicles are designed for various applications, such as paratransit and micro-transit. They are also able to be used as executive shuttles, vanpools, cargo delivery, and paratransit.
During the quarter, GreenPower delivered 11 BEAST Type D all-electric school buses, and six EV Star Cargo and EV Star passenger vans. In addition, GreenPower received an $18.5 million EPA-funded contract for 50 BEAST Type D electric school buses in West Virginia. This contract's success shows the market demand for GreenPower vehicles and positions the company to expand further.

GreenPower's Vehicles
GreenPower Motor Company designs, manufactures and sells a complete line of electric medium- and heavy-duty vehicles, including transit buses, school busses, shuttles and cargo vans. They also construct chassis and cabs. They use a "clean-sheet" design approach and integrate global suppliers of key components. These vehicles are purpose-built to run on batteries and have zero emissions, and they are built to be the safest and most durable vehicles available.
The company's EV Star utility truck is built for mid to last-mile delivery of temperature-sensitive goods. The vehicle features a 7,000-pound payload capacity and the range can reach up to 150 miles. Clean-sheet design allows for optimal placement of the battery pack and enables it to achieve greater battery weight distribution than conventional trucks.
In June 2024, GreenPower launched the EV Star REEFERX, a state-of-the-art all-electric mobility scooter fastest refrigerated truck for fleets that need to transport temperature-sensitive goods efficiently. The new EV Star REEFERX comes with a sophisticated cooling system, a custom battery management systems, and an integrated driver's interface. This lets operators observe vehicle performance in real-time including energy consumption and the status of the vehicle.

GreenPower delivered 101 vehicles in the quarter, which included 84 EV Star CC's for Workhorse Group and six EV Star Cargo and EV Star Cargo Plus units. The company also delivered 11 BEAST Type D electric school buses, as well as five EV Star vans equipped with ADA features.
The company's EV Star Cab & Chassis is a completely electric commercial platform that is able to accommodate various upfits and bodies that can be used in multiple cases. The cab and chassis comes with a 7,000-pound payload capacity with an operating range of up to 150 miles, and is designed to meet the needs of a wide range of customers. The EV Star can be equipped with different batteries depending on the specific application. It also offers a number of incentives from the federal and state levels to support its adoption.
